This style is characterized by its eclectic mix of patterns, colors, and textures that create a warm and inviting atmosphere. Think of rich earth tones, bold prints, and an assortment of textiles that invite comfort and creativity. Whether you're starting from scratch or just want to add a few touches, this design style can be adapted to fit any basement space.Key Features of 70s Bohemian DesignTo successfully create a 70s Bohemian look in your basement, focus on incorporating these key elements:ColorsOpt for earthy tones like browns, greens, and burnt oranges. These colors can be complemented with vibrant accents in deep reds or yellows to enhance the overall ambiance.TexturesLayer various fabrics such as velvet, macramé, and shag rugs. These textures will add depth and a cozy feel to your basement.FurnitureLook for vintage or second-hand furniture pieces that have a story. Low seating options like poufs and floor cushions are perfect for this style.Accessories that PopAccessories are essential in 70s Bohemian design. Incorporate items such as:Wall ArtHang tapestries or framed prints that highlight the vibrant colors and patterns of the era.PlantsAdd greenery with potted plants or hanging planters to bring life to your basement.Making it Work in Small SpacesSmall basements can still embrace a Bohemian vibe. Utilize multifunctional furniture and wall-mounted shelves to maximize space while keeping the design cozy and inviting.ConclusionWith the right approach, your basement can transform into a Bohemian paradise that reflects the eclectic spirit of the 70s.
